Tibor and Patricia left the coffee shop hand in hand, the bells over the door jangling as they stepped out onto Plum Avenue. The

owner's pet crow watched them in silence, just as it had throughout their first date. But when Rhonda and Anton came in, the bells over the door did not jingle, and the pet crow squawked loudly, drawing everyone's attention. The aged owner of the coffee shop watched Rhonda and Anton with a look of grim understanding as he poured beans into the coffee grinder. One of the two had come to break up with the other. This would be a sad day for both of these young people. Which sentence is most clearly an interpretation of the passage? A. The squawking of the crow draws attention. B. The setting of the story is a coffee shop. C. The owner of the coffee shop has a pet crow. D. The silence of the bells foretells bad news
